Abstract

In alignment with the educational integration of “teaching-learning-assessment” and promotion of students’ subjective initiative in classroom context, this paper, taking Unit 3 Where did you go Part A Let’s talk in the second volume of Grade 6 of PEP English as an example, to explore the teaching strategy of primary English discourse based on the SOLO taxonomy. In light of the SOLO taxonomy, primary English discourse instruction proceeds from the discourse, focuses on the basic knowledge of the text while emphasizing the development of students’ English core literacy and the shaping of emotional values. The SOLO taxonomy introduces a brand-new perspective for primary English discourse teaching, and solves the problems that plague the traditional primary English discourse teaching. It fundamentally promotes the symbiosis and integration of students’ discourse skills and thinking development, thus opening up a new horizon of primary English discourse instruction and evaluation paradigm in the era of core literacy.
